What Is The Origin of The Rum Cake?

Despite its international popularity Rum cake actually a traditional holiday dessert in the Caribbean that is derived from traditional holiday desserts. In the beginning dried fruits were soaked in rum for several months. After a long time passed would the dried fruit be added to dough which was prepared using sugar and caramelized. Of obviously, there are a variety of different ways to make it today however the most common ingredient is always Rum.

Myers Original Dark Rum

If you're searching for the perfect rum for savoury or sweet dishes, Myers Original Dark Rum ought to be on first on the list. This golden ochre-colored rum has distinctive aroma that is reminiscent of peppermint candy along with golden syrup. Despite its dark hue, Myers Original Dark is exceptionally clean, with an sarsaparilla-like, smooth taste that finishes sweet.

Myers Original Dark Rum was first distilled in 1879 in 1879 by Fred L. Myers, an early pioneer in the world of rum. The distinctive flavor and colour originate from a precise blend made up of 9 rums. It is then matured for years in barrels that were previously used for Bourbon and is distinguished by its distinctive flavor.
